JavaScript Solution Architect remote jobs | EPAM Anywhere

This website uses cookies for analytics, personalization and advertising. Click here to learn more or change your cookie settings. By continuing to browse, you agree to our use of cookies.

Back icon

JavaScript Solution Architect for a Business Services Company

JavaScript Solution Architect for a Business Services Company 40 hrs/week, 12+ months

We are looking for a remote JavaScript Solution Architect with 5+ years of experience in technical design/architecture roles and strong knowledge of Kaltura’s APIs, Client Libraries, and the Kaltura Application Framework to join our team.

The customer is a provider of high-quality business services in such areas as IT, Procurement, HR, Product Lifecycle Services, Financial Reporting and Analytics, and Real Estate and Facility Services.

Please note that even though you are applying for this position, you may be offered other projects to join within EPAM Anywhere.

Join EPAM Anywhere to quickly and easily find projects that match your knowledge and experience, while working with Forbes Global 2000 clients, building a successful IT career, and earning competitive rewards. The platform provides additional perks, including a flexible schedule, professional development opportunities, and access to a community of experts.

Responsibilities

  • Support the business and technical teams to identify and leverage the capabilities of Kaltura and other video hosting and content streaming solutions
    • Capable of reviewing existing API specifications both from Kaltura and 3rd parties to determine capabilities of the system and their match to business requirements
      • Define new APIs and (if necessary) entire new services to meet agreed designs for customer requirements (if not met already by the Kaltura platform)
        • Assist in defining and applying best practices for integrations and the development of API connections between Kaltura and external systems
          • Be responsible to create and maintain up-to-date internal technical documentation and attend validation sessions within architecture boards
            • Assist teams in defining and applying best practices for integrations, APIs, and Tooling

              Requirements

              • Bachelor’s degree or higher in IT / computer science.
                • 5+ years of experience in technical design/architecture roles with a good knowledge of web application architecture and strong knowledge of Kaltura’s APIs, Client Libraries, and the Kaltura Application Framework
                  • Solid experience defining and developing an API Strategy for internal and/or external consumption, as well as applying API Security Standards (such as OAuth, OpenID, JWT, so on). API Gateway knowledge is a plus
                    • Exposure to coding languages and/or API libraries such as Java, Python, Ruby, etc.
                      • Experience with PHP, XML, jQuery, CSS, HTML5, CSS3 and JavaScript
                        • Solid understanding and experience with working on web technologies such as REST, HTTP, JSON, and microservices-based system architecture
                          • Experience working with HTML5 Video
                            • Experience implementing/integrating with the single sign-on (SSO) like SimpleSAML
                              • Experience with Jira, Confluence
                                • Familiarity with online video technology such as data centers, transcoding, streaming protocols, CDNs, and Real-Time Communication on the web (WebRTC)
                                  • Knowledge in Drupal 8/9 - custom module development and hooks

                                    We offer

                                    • Competitive compensation depending on experience and skills
                                      • Work in enterprise-level projects on a long-term basis
                                        • You will have a 100% remote full-time job
                                          • Unlimited access to learning courses (LinkedIn learning, EPAM training courses, English regular classes, Internal Library)
                                            • Community of 38,000+ industry’s top professionals
                                              JavaScript
                                              API
                                              Java
                                              Python
                                              PHP
                                              Jira
                                              WebRTC
                                              Drupal

                                              40 hrs/week

                                              Hours per week

                                              12+ months

                                              Project length

                                              Italy

                                              Locations eligible for the position